Welcome to this episode where humour, resilience, and the rollercoaster of motherhood take centre stage.
Today, we're thrilled to have the incredibly talented Emily-Jane Clark, a comedy TV writer and author, whose witty perspective on life's ups and downs is both refreshing and relatable.
Emily's journey through postnatal depression, anxiety, and OCD, coupled with her unique approach to tackling these challenges through humour, offers not only laughter but a deep sense of connection.
In this episode, we delve into how humour can be a powerful tool in dealing with life's complexities.
